Section 44-10-140 - Representation of parties
(1) Any party to the arbitration hearing may be represented by counsel. If either party opts to be so represented, said party shall immediately notify the Lemon Law administration and the other party of the name and address of the attorney.
(2) The consumer may be represented by himself or herself or by legal counsel, but may not be represented by a nonattorney. However, a person, acting as an interpreter, may assist a party in the presentation of the case if such assistance is necessary because of a mental or physical handicap or language barrier which would preclude the party from adequately representing himself or herself.
(3) A manufacturer may be represented by legal counsel, authorized employee or agent.
